What are the main luxury travel trade shows?+

ILTM Cannes each December is the largest, with regional editions in Africa, Asia Pacific, Latin America and North America through the year. Virtuoso Travel Week in Las Vegas each August is the biggest gathering of luxury advisors, PURE Life Experiences in Marrakech covers experiential luxury, and We Are Africa is the luxury African circuit.

What is the difference between ILTM and Virtuoso Travel Week?+

ILTM is an appointment-based trade show open to qualified luxury buyers and suppliers across the market. Virtuoso Travel Week is the annual gathering of the Virtuoso network specifically — its member agencies and preferred partners — so access depends on your relationship with the network rather than on general trade registration.

Are luxury travel trade shows invitation only?+

Mostly, yes. ILTM, PURE and We Are Africa run hosted-buyer models where buyers apply and are qualified before being invited, and suppliers buy a stand or table. That is a real difference from a general show like WTM or ITB, where trade visitors can usually register themselves.

When is ILTM Cannes and where is it held?+

ILTM Cannes runs each December at the Palais des Festivals in Cannes. Check the event page for the confirmed dates of the coming edition — organisers publish them roughly a year ahead, and this calendar picks them up from the official source.

How far ahead should I book hotels for a luxury travel show?+

Earlier than for a general show. Cannes in December and Las Vegas during Virtuoso Travel Week both sell out, and rates climb steeply — 4 to 6 months is sensible, and the closer hotels go first.
